So they do have gluten free buns but DO NOT have a dedicated fryer for fries. When I asked I was told they “try to keep only fries in the first fryer but other things do get in there” so not safe for celiac. Otherwise the burger was great!

Although the burger and bun are listed as gluten free, the fries are NOT. We have eaten here twice and were told both times that the fries were cooked separately and were in fact gluten free. Tonight, another employee informed us that is not the case and has never been the case since they opened.
